Takamaka's Local Industrial & Environmental Landscape

Takamaka, situated in the southern part of Mahé Island, Seychelles, represents a highly specialized region where ecological conservation directly intersects with infrastructure development. The tropical marine environment imposes severe challenges on concrete construction, requiring high resistance to chloride ingress, humidity, and varying thermal expansion. Furthermore, the remote geography of Takamaka creates logistical barriers for raw material transport, making local, reliable concrete production a strict necessity.

Contractors in Takamaka require concrete plants that are not only highly productive but also incredibly compact, environmentally clean, and robust against high corrosion. The demand for fully automated, self-contained batching plants has surged as local authorities impose stricter environmental protection measures to safeguard the surrounding pristine coastal ecosystems. Standard open-loop, high-dust emitting systems are no longer viable. Today's projects demand sophisticated, low-emission mixing plants equipped with intelligent moisture sensors, closed-loop batching, and highly efficient filtration systems.

Critical Technical Requirements for Takamaka Ready-Mix Production:
  • Marine-Grade Anti-Corrosion: Polyurethane or hot-dip galvanized structural coatings to withstand salt-spray and relative humidity levels exceeding 85%.
  • Aggregate Moisture Compensation: Integrated microwave sensors to actively adjust water-to-cement ratios in real-time, counteracting the highly variable moisture levels of local sand.
  • Zero-Waste Recycling: Slurry water reclaiming units integrated to eliminate wastewater runoffs near delicate coastal preserves.

4. What makes twin-shaft mixers better than planetary mixers for road projects? +
Twin-shaft mixers excel at processing large aggregates quickly, making them ideal for high-capacity projects like highways. Planetary mixers excel in architectural or precast work, where complex mixtures need thorough blending.
